阅读 2126

Fuchsia系统可以使用Flutter编写程序了,来了解一下

最近看到一个印度大佬编译了一套GUI程序,然后成功的在Fuchsia系统上面运行Flutter程序,包括官方的:Flutter Gallery,不得不佩服老外的技术热情。他使用的是Armadillo GUI,作为桥梁衔接Fuchsia底层和Flutter,然后调用底层的一些命令,最后把Flutter程序运行起来。虽然不是官方的,但是已经是一个很大的进步了。

官方目前Fuchsia源码方面已经有很大的进展了,可以成功的编译运行,但是一直没有Launcher推出,现在这位大佬使用Armadillo GUI,正好弥补了这块空白,虽然视频上看到得也有很多局限性,比如:视频播放缓冲半天没反应,有些程序的功能没有完全支持,多窗口合并之后无法还原等。

这个GUI系统登陆之后,你可以通过有下拉窗口,看到一些常用操作,电量显示,Wifi显示,网络信号,音量调节,亮度调节。这一点用在移动设备和桌面端都是通用的。

核心是一个Ask for anything,你可以输入关键字,查找你想要的应用内容,比如,输入:hello会出来一个hello world程序,输入mail会出来邮箱程序,输入cube会出来3D旋转的正方体程序,输入gallery会显示Flutter Gallery程序,输入chat会出来聊天程序,输入video会出来很多播放器程序,根据需要选一个即可。

演示视频如下所示,大家可以看看这个印度大佬是怎么操作的:

www.bilibili.com/video/av795…


更多关于Flutter精彩干货,欢迎关注公众号【Flutter那些事】,干货等你来拿。